An exciting opportunity has arisen to join the Liver and Digestive Health operational management team at the Royal Free Hospital.
The Liver and Digestive Health Division is seeking a new Service Manager to oversee the day-to-day management and operational delivery of their Hepatology Service.
The Royal Free Hospital is a tertiary hepatology referral centre and liver transplant centre serving a wide geographical area, and provides secondary hepatology services to the local population. The Unit has an international reputation for management of cirrhosis complications, including portal hypertension, and is a high volume TIPS centre. Liver transplant activity has increased steadily performing around 120 liver transplants each year. The unit has been a leader in promoting supportive and palliative care for patients with cirrhosis.
•The post holder will support the operations manager in the operational management of the Hepatology service.
•To manage administrative and support teams within the service.
•Deliver appraisal and mandatory training requirements for all staff within these teams.
•Lead the service performance management systems ensuring that Trust and national standards are understood and adhered to. The post holder will produce monthly performance reports to enable divisional compliance.
•Support the governance arrangements within the service including audit, complaints, incidents, risk and health and safety.
•To be responsible to the operations manager for financial performance relating to delegated budgets and operational performance of the service.
•Represent the operations manager as required.
